An established industry player is seeking a dedicated Radiology Technician to join their innovative healthcare team. This role involves ensuring patient safety and comfort during CT scans, operating advanced imaging equipment, and assisting Radiologists with critical procedures. Candidates should possess an Associate’s degree in Applied Science with a specialization in Radiology, along with essential certifications. This is a fantastic opportunity to contribute to a forward-thinking organization that prioritizes patient care and professional development in a collaborative environment.
An Associate’s degree in Applied Science with specialization in Radiology and a minimum of six months of job-related experience or equivalent is required. CPR Certification, ARRT certification, and certification in CTD are also required.
